Reformat Alienware 17 R3
Hi,
I have a brand new Alienware 17 R3 and I am having the Whea_uncorrectable_error message every time I tried to log in to my computer. It doesn't allow me to do anything with it and even log in Windows. It crashes even in a safe mode. It keep restarting the computer in an eternal loop. ran all diagnosis and no problem with hardware. it is driving me crazy. I am trying to reformat it but all reformat posts here don't match with the boot screen/BIOS information that I get with F2/F12. Already checked overclocked and it is disable by the way. How can I reformat the computer to factory settings (they way that I had when I get the computer)? Sorry for my lack of tech language...I am not very skilled about it.

If you have Windows 10 and the system is not booting into Windows, you can try to access recovery options by making the system "crash" (hard shutdown 3-4 times in a row). Once you get to the recovery options, look for the Reset option; if you can't get to the recovery options, then recovery media needs to be created for a reinstallation of Windows.
